Description

The Molise Tintilia of the Di Majo Norante company was born in vineyards located in the heart of Molise.

It is produced exclusively with Tintilia grapes, harvested during the first ten days of October. Vinification takes place with maceration in contact with the skins for about 1 month and subsequent malolactic fermentation. The wine then ages partly in barriques and partly in steel tanks, resting for about 6 months in the bottle before being placed on the market.

It has a ruby red color with violet reflections. The nose opens with a rich bouquet, characterized by hints of plum, enriched by pleasant spicy nuances. On the palate it is soft, velvety and pleasantly fruity, with a good structure.

Perfect to accompany red and white meats, it is ideal in combination with game and aged cheeses.
